From Branches to Roots: Tree Care Across the Mid-Atlantic
Beaver Falls rises steeply from the Beaver River on the western Pennsylvania plateau, its hillside lots and valley slopes exposed to hard winters, rainy springs, and humid summers. Black cherry, red oak, white pine, sugar maple, and birch grow across the city, anchored in acidic clay and shale-derived soils.
Threats arrive year after year: emerald ash borer removes the ash, hemlock woolly adelgid weakens hemlocks, and spongy moth strips hardwoods in bad years, with oak wilt and root rot spreading where conditions allow. We provide dormant pruning, structural trimming, heavy-snow prep, and early treatment to keep Beaver Falls trees resilient.

What Time of Year is Best for Tree Pruning?
+
Late winter or early spring, during dormancy, is usually best; pruning then encourages robust regrowth and limits the spread of disease. A hazardous limb, on the other hand, is removed as soon as it is spotted.

Why Do My Trees Need Cabling?
+
Trees with weak unions or multiple trunks can split under heavy snow. Cabling adds the support that lowers the risk and helps a valued Beaver Falls tree endure.
